In the process of total internal reflection, …………… of energy (or intensity) of light is reflected back.
- 70%
- 80%
- 100%
- 50%
Refraction Plane Surfaces
5 Likes
Answer
100%
Reason — In the process of total internal reflection, all of the light is reflected back into the original medium, and none of the energy (or intensity) of the light is lost. Therefore, 100% of the energy of the light is reflected back.
